Restaurant

Roboto Tokyo Grill

3 locals recommend

Tips from locals

Jenna
March 9, 2016
This place has pretty decent sushi, not the best you have ever had but enjoyable if you feel like sushi!
Danielle & Adam
August 20, 2017
Great hibachi and sushi restaurant! This is a staple in Tallahassee.
Location
2043 W Pensacola St
Tallahassee, FL